Precision Spectrum Separation

Modern applications require distinct, narrow band-gap outputs. Engineering focus relies heavily on specific therapeutic ranges: Blue (460nm) for target acne-bacterial breakdown, Red (630nm-660nm) for cellular respiration acceleration, and Near-Infrared (830nm-850nm) to target deep dermal fibroblasts to support natural tissue remodeling.

Flexible Bio-Compatible Polymers

Rigid polystyrene shells are being phased out in favor of soft, food-grade 3D laser flexible silicone masks. These flexible materials align closely with facial contours, minimizing the gap between the light source and the epidermis to maintain consistent energy delivery across all treatment areas.

What specific parameters ensure a face mask qualifies as "medical-grade"?
Medical-grade qualification requires precise control over energy metrics, materials, and production standards. Key factors include wavelength consistency (within a tight +/-5nm tolerance), documented minimum power output (typically 30mW/cm² to 50mW/cm² depending on the target use), the use of certified ISO 10993 bio-compatible flexible materials, and full compliance with international safety testing frameworks.
How does your factory manage optical energy uniformity across flexible silicone shapes?
We use advanced Surface Mount Technology (SMT) to place LED chips in high-density, mathematically optimized patterns across our flexible substrates. This precision layout minimizes light drop-off toward the outer edges, ensuring stable, balanced energy delivery across all treated facial areas.
What are the standard production lead times for high-volume custom OEM/ODM orders?
Standard production timelines generally span 30 to 45 business days. This timeline accounts for structural component manufacturing, careful multi-stage optical calibration, and a mandatory 48-hour continuous electrical aging test to ensure field reliability. Initial design-heavy ODM projects may require additional time for custom mold creation and structural testing.
